Nutrition and Wellness Education Review Framework

The Nutrition & Wellness Education Review Framework is designed to evaluate and enhance community nutrition curricula, workshops, and agency programs. It provides a practical, structured process to assess six core domains: Research Support, Cultural & Community Fit, Ease of Use, Learning Impact, Feedback & Improvement, and Community Reach. This supports educators, developers, and administrators in identifying quality, advancing equity, verifying feasibility, and driving continuous improvement in their line of work.

The Community Impact Framework (PDF)

CalFresh Healthy Living, California’s SNAP-Ed program, developed the Community Impact Framework in 2023 to strengthen the reach of nutrition and physical activity efforts across the state. In 2025, federal funding for SNAP-Ed was eliminated, leading to the sunsetting of the CalFresh Healthy Living program.

The Community Impact Framework was created through a collaborative process led by a Local Advisory Council, with backbone support from Leah’s Pantry. Local and state staff, including subcontractors, provided feedback throughout the process.

CalFresh Healthy Living County Snapshots Toolkit

CalFresh Healthy Living is California’s Supplemental Nutrition Education (SNAP-Ed) program. It supports people of all ages who qualify for CalFresh, live in households with incomes at or below 200 percent of the federal poverty level, or participate in other federal assistance programs. This program helps Californians achieve healthy behaviors through nutrition and physical activity education, community changes and partnerships, and social marketing campaigns.
